Frase
Research, write and optimize SEO content in one workflow.
$15/mo
No free tier
- SERP research
- Content briefs
- AI writer
- Optimization score
Pros
- Cheaper than Surfer
- Brief + write in one place
- Affiliate program
Cons
- AI writing weaker
- Add-on for AI credits
Writesonic
SEO-oriented AI writer with article generation and a research chatbot.
$16/mo
Free tier available
- SEO article writer
- Chatsonic (web-connected)
- Bulk generation
- Brand voice
Pros
- Affordable entry price
- SEO focus
- Affiliate program
Cons
- Output needs editing
- Credit system confusing
